相关疑难解决方法(0)

Laravel 5无法打开所需的bootstrap /../ vendor/autoload.php

我最近通过作曲家安装了Laravel 5.我尝试使用工匠创建一个新的控制器,我收到以下错误:

自举/../供应商/ autoload.php.无法打开流:没有这样的文件或目录."vendor"文件夹不存在.

我错过了什么吗?

php laravel-5

354
推荐指数
16
解决办法
42万
查看次数

require(vendor/autoload.php):无法打开流

我知道这个问题已被多次发布,但对我来说这似乎是一个不同的问题.

的确,这个错误

警告:require(vendor/autoload.php):无法打开流:第3行的C:\ xampp\htdocs\site_web\send_mail.php中没有此类文件或目录

致命错误:require():在第3行的C:\ xampp\htdocs\site_web\send_mail.php中打开所需的'vendor/autoload.php'(include_path ='C:\ xampp\php\PEAR')失败

出现在我的代码开头的这一行:

require 'vendor/autoload.php';
Run Code Online (Sandbox Code Playgroud)

所以,我想我的电脑里必须有一个/vendor/autoload.php文件(我已经安装了composer并运行composer require phpmailer/phpmailer).

于是,我找了使用此文件:dir /s autoload.php在Windows命令行,发现这里什么人C:\Windows\SysWOW64\vendor\autoload.php,

但对我来说,使用autoload.php没有看到syswow64文件夹,我没有看到我在这里缺少什么.

phpmailer composer-php

94
推荐指数
8
解决办法
31万
查看次数

标签 统计

composer-php ×1

laravel-5 ×1

php ×1

phpmailer ×1